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
шпоргалка / МП--.DOC
Скачиваний:
39
Добавлен:
21.02.2014
Размер:
95.74 Кб
Скачать

3. Функциональные блоки и организ-я упр-я микроЭвм

память

МП

Регистр

адреса АЛБ

Региср УУ

данных

Схема микроЭВМ

ус-ва в-в

Стр-я сх. м. представл. как совокупность функцион. блоков, соедин-х м/д собой в соот-ии с требованиями интерфейсов. Обраб-ку инф-ции осущ. МП, синхронизируем. тактовыми имп-ми устр-ва синхр-ции. Обмен инф-ции м/д МП и ост-ми блоками осущ. по 3 магистралям: адресной, данных и управляющей.

Стр-ра операционного ус-ва (ОУ)

ОУ МП, предназнач. для выполнения операций над операндами в соот-вии скодом выполняемой команды (ариф., логич. или пересылочной), обычно включ. АЛБ, блоки регистров общ. назнач-я РОН, блок формир-я состояния регистра условий, блок местного упр-я.

АЛБ непосредственно выполняет микрооперацию над исходными операндами.

Блок РОН обеспеч. хр-е операндов и промежуточных рез-в вычислений. хар-ся малым временем обращ-я и ограничен. колич-м регистров.

Блок формир-я сост-я регистра условий записыв. в регистр условий двоичн. код, хар-щий арифметич. и логич. признаки рез-та операции АЛБ. Содержимое регистра признаков может быть использовано устр-вом упр-я для формир-я условных переходов по рез-м операций АЛБ.

Блок местного упр-я обеспечив. выполнение текущей микрокоманды и упр-ет в соот-вии с кодом микрокоманды всеми блоками ОУ.

Стр-ра устр-ва упр-я

УУ микроЭВМ обеспеч. выполнение последовательности микроопераций в соот-ии с кодом текущей команды и организ. выборку команд программы в соот-ии с выполняем программой.

от

АЛБ

Обобщен. сх. УУ микропрограм. упр-я содерж.: блок микропрограм. памяти (БМП), в кот-м хр-ся микрокоманды; блок генерации адреса микрокоманды (БГА), формирующ. адрес очередной микрокоманды, кот-й в общем сл-е зависит от кода выполняем. микрокоманды, кодов признаков выполняемых в АЛБ операций, информации блоков синхрониз-ции и прерывания процессора; блок синхронизации (БС), предназнач. для приема упр-х сигналов и формир-я последоват-ти синхросигналов для осн-х блоков микро-ЭВМ для обеспечения определен. последоват-ти их работы; дешифратор микрокоманд (ДМ), формирующ. управляющ. сиг-лы, поступающие в исполнит. блоки микро-ЭВМ.

БМП

БГА

ДМ

БС

от

ус-ва

прер-ний

4 Обобщенная стр-ра мп

МП выч. уст-во миним. конфигурации содерж. центральный процессорный элемент (ЦПЭ), блоки ПЗУ, ОЗУ, блок интерфейса (ИФ), через кот. осущ. связь с внеш. ус-ми, и ГТИ. Напр., МПВУ - специализир. ус-во, исп. в аппаратуре для обраб. заданного алгоритма. Осн. программа МПВУ запис. в ПЗУ, кот. также служит для хран-я подпрограмм. констант, таблиц и др. ОЗУ исп. для хр-я данных. поступивших из внеш. ус-ва или подготовлен. для выдачи, для хр-я промежуточ. результатов и хр-я адресной инф-ции. Блок генератора тактовых импульсов(ГТИ) выполн. на основе кварцевого генератора и исп. для выработки серии тактов импульсов и некотор. вспомогат. сигналов, необходимых для работы ЦПЭ и синхронизации др. блоков системы. ИФ представл. совокупность шин для передачи информации. электронных схем, спец. сигналов и алгоритмов, управляющих обменом инф-ции. Блок ИФ служит для сопряжения сигналов МПВУ и внеш. устр-в по электр. и времен. пар-рам.

Узлы ЦПЭ:

-ус-во управл. (УУ) с регитром команд (РгК) и дешифратором команд (ДШК)

-АЛУ

-аккумулятор (А) - осн. раб. регистр

-регистры общ. назнач. РОН со счетчиком команд (СК)

Связь м/д блоками МПВУ осущ. с помощью шин: ША, ШД, шины упр-я ШУ и ШК-шины команд.

Процесс выполн-я команды в МПВУ сост. из 2 фаз: фаза выборки кода команды и фаза ее исполнения.

Фаза выборки сост.: сначала адрес команды из СК выставляется на шину адреса (ША), затем происходит выборка кода команды из ПЗУ и передача его через ШК или ШД в регистр команд ЦПЭ. После чего происх. дешифрация этого кода в ДШК. В соот-вии с кодом команды УУ начинает выраб. упр. сигналы, необходимые для ее выполнения. Фаза выполнения команды начин. с подготовки операндов, после чего ЦПЭ переходит к выполнению операции, заданной кодом команды.

Тут вы можете оставить комментарий к выбранному абзацу или сообщить об ошибке.

Оставленные комментарии видны всем.

Соседние файлы в папке шпоргалка